Government funding will be tied to uni performance from 2020: what does this mean, and what are the challenges?Demand-driven funding was capped in 2017, but the cap will lift for new enrolments from 2020 (with a caveat). from shutterstock.com

Education minister Dan Tehan met with university Vice Chancellors in Wollongong this week to discuss a new report on an upcoming funding formula for universities – performance-based funding.
